Transaction 5dc63a2d9931204a6910947bea43980be7a7ec7ea30680415404f5b2ed65325d
1 Input
1 Output
-
5dc63a2d9931204a6910947bea43980be7a7ec7ea30680415404f5b2ed65325d:0
- value
- 302109411
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be2585c229d719989ba8b7972cbfbe1aa2f60d0d OP_EQUAL
- address
- MREZZzB1zBFa5BzCz7i3zPaH6B6YQNif3e